Author Topic: Workshop: Datagrids  (Read 36740 times)

tschak909

  • LinuxMCE God
  • ****
  • Posts: 5549
  • DOES work for LinuxMCE.
    • View Profile
Workshop: Datagrids
« on: June 15, 2009, 10:59:04 pm »
I want to give sometime in the next few weeks, an exploratory workshop on one of the most elusive aspects of LinuxMCE.

Data Grids.

You see them everywhere, but it may not be evident how they fit in to the architecture, how they are filled, and how they are used.

I want to basically give a brain dump to interested developers so that I can share the knowledge of one of the parts of LMCE that will become more important as we add more and more screens to Orbiter.

Anyone interested?

-Thom

colinjones

  • Alumni
  • LinuxMCE God
  • *
  • Posts: 3003
    • View Profile
Re: Workshop: Datagrids
« Reply #1 on: June 15, 2009, 11:06:09 pm »
Yes, definitely!

dlewis

  • Guru
  • ****
  • Posts: 401
    • View Profile
Re: Workshop: Datagrids
« Reply #2 on: June 15, 2009, 11:09:15 pm »
Count me in.

buckle

  • Veteran
  • ***
  • Posts: 68
    • View Profile
Re: Workshop: Datagrids
« Reply #3 on: June 15, 2009, 11:30:41 pm »
Yes.  Definitely.

darrenmason

  • Addicted
  • *
  • Posts: 529
    • View Profile
Re: Workshop: Datagrids
« Reply #4 on: June 15, 2009, 11:58:48 pm »
Thom,

Sounds good.

Darren

tschak909

  • LinuxMCE God
  • ****
  • Posts: 5549
  • DOES work for LinuxMCE.
    • View Profile
Re: Workshop: Datagrids
« Reply #5 on: June 16, 2009, 01:09:32 am »
wow. thanks, Zaerc :)

-Thom

tkmedia

  • wants to work for LinuxMCE
  • **
  • Posts: 937
    • View Profile
    • LMCECompatible
Re: Workshop: Datagrids
« Reply #6 on: June 16, 2009, 06:25:15 am »
I'M IN
My Setup http://wiki.linuxmce.org/index.php/User:Tkmedia

For LinuxMce compatible  systems and accessories
http://lmcecompatible.com/

chriss

  • Veteran
  • ***
  • Posts: 140
    • View Profile
Re: Workshop: Datagrids
« Reply #7 on: June 16, 2009, 06:49:40 am »
Me too

tschak909

  • LinuxMCE God
  • ****
  • Posts: 5549
  • DOES work for LinuxMCE.
    • View Profile
Re: Workshop: Datagrids
« Reply #8 on: June 16, 2009, 07:03:13 am »
I spent some time thinking on a particular focus, and I've come up with the following rough abstract:
--------------------

This workshop will focus on using dynamic objects called Data Grids to present tabular information in a very easy to use form for a 10' User Interface.

This workshop will be split into the following sections, 30 minutes each section. The tenative duration of the workshop is 2 hours, with the date and time still to be determined.

* Introduction (30 mins)

Basic overview of data grids, and examples of their use throughout the system. A quick look at unstyled and styled data grids which use designobjs to specify their layout and rendering.

* Data grid Implementation techniques (30 mins)

Data grids have a very basic implementation technique, although styled data grids have their cell attributes populated differently. I also show how to implement the actionable parts of data grids from the following perspectives:

+ adding a message to fire when a datagrid cell is clicked.
+ callbacks in Designer
+ callbacks in the screen handler

* Data grid implementation example: VOIP Provider Selection screen (30 mins)

An example will be walked through, starting with the VOIP Provider selection screen in the House Setup Wizard, we will replace the static buttons on this page, with a data grid, that can be dynamically populated.

* Question and answer session (30 minutes)

Discussion on data grids, clarification, possible new uses, refinements, etc.

------------------------------------------

-Thom

niz23

  • Guru
  • ****
  • Posts: 361
    • View Profile
Re: Workshop: Datagrids
« Reply #9 on: June 16, 2009, 08:55:18 am »
Im interested too.

krys

  • Addicted
  • *
  • Posts: 583
    • View Profile
Re: Workshop: Datagrids
« Reply #10 on: June 16, 2009, 04:56:27 pm »
Tschak,
I am definitely interested. Will this be live I assume since there is a Q & A session? If so do you think it will be possible to have a recorded version in case I am not available?

-Krys

tschak909

  • LinuxMCE God
  • ****
  • Posts: 5549
  • DOES work for LinuxMCE.
    • View Profile
Re: Workshop: Datagrids
« Reply #11 on: June 16, 2009, 05:47:59 pm »
I still need to work on a conferencing system that can be recordable with this in mind. Every other method i've tried to record this has been disasterous..

so probably not.

If you want it bad enough guys, you come.

-Thom

Itsik

  • Guru
  • ****
  • Posts: 190
    • View Profile
Re: Workshop: Datagrids
« Reply #12 on: June 16, 2009, 07:53:05 pm »
Count me in.

ddamron

  • Alumni
  • wants to work for LinuxMCE
  • *
  • Posts: 962
    • View Profile
    • My LinuxMCE User Page
Re: Workshop: Datagrids
« Reply #13 on: June 17, 2009, 12:20:41 am »
Thom,

I'll be there for that one.  Let me know if I can help you in any way.

Regards,

Dan
The only intuitive interface is the nipple.  After that it's all learned.
My other computer is your windows box.
I'm out of my mind.  Back in 5 minutes.
Q:  What's Red and smells like blue paint?

A:  Red Paint.

darrenmason

  • Addicted
  • *
  • Posts: 529
    • View Profile
Re: Workshop: Datagrids
« Reply #14 on: June 17, 2009, 05:30:41 am »
Thom,

Abstract looks fine. What are the pre-requisite's in terms of knowledge and other webcasts you have done so that people can come prepared.

regards
Darren